1. Burna Boy.
With net worth of over $80 million Nigerian afrobeat artists and Grammy award winner, Burna Boy stands out as the richest musician in 2025.
Burna Boy, whose real name is Damini Ebunoluwa Ogulu, was born and raised in Port Harcourt, Rivers state of Nigeria and afterwards moved to London to focus on his studies. In 2013, he returned to Lagos to launch his musical career with the release of his debut album titled L.I.F.E, and the album sold over 40,000 copies.
Earlier this year he performed alongside John Legend, Katy Perry At The Paris Charity Concert.
2. Wizkid.
Coming second to Burna Boy as the highest paid Nigerian artists in 2025 is Wizkid who has over $66 million net worth.
Wizkid began his musical career at the age of 11 and came into the musical limelight in 2010 with the release of his hit single titled “Holla at your boy”.
So far, Wizkid has collaborated with several international artists including Beyonce on the track titled ‘Brown skin girl which reached the No. 1 position on the World Digital Song Sales charts. It also won him the Best Music Video award at the 2021 Grammy Awards.
He has also performed alongside American artists like Trey Songz and Kendrick Lamar at the BBC Radio 1Xtra Live 02 Academy in Brixton.
3. Davido.
The third highest paid artists in Nigeria in 2025 is Davido whose net worth is reportedly estimated at over $60 million after the release of his latest studio album titled “Timeless”.
Davido is currently signed to 3 record labels which includes his own Davido Music Worldwide (DMW), Sony Music Entertainment and Columbia Records.
Davido has also associated himself with international artists such as Da Baby, Skepta, Asake, and Fave.
He has also performed in various venues both in and outside Nigeria such as the Koko theatre in London and the Tafawa Balewa Square in Lagos.
He recently broke a record o YouTube when his music video titled “Unavailable” currently has over 126 million views.
